Boomy, If you do not have it already download the decrypted exe for the un-patched gp4 which is v1. Rename this gp4.exe to "gp4_old.exe", insert it into the gp4 dir and point gpmaster to it. Now gpmaster will work.by mortal - Grand Prix 4

the bink file belongs in the gp4 installation folder, check if it's there b4 you do a re-install. Check if gp4 still runs without the no_cd exe, ie: use the patch exe and test. This way you will determine if the no_cd exe is good or notby mortal - Grand Prix 4
Rename the old 1.0 decrypted gp4.exe to "gp4_old.exe" Point gp4master to this file and viola, you have fooled gp4master into believing it is using a valid exe. That is all you need to do. Too easy ehby mortal - Grand Prix 4
